Course Overview

The major is organized around a 21 unit core, a minimum of 12 technique units, and 12 units of emphasis electives. Emphasis area courses in dance, music, and related fields should be chosen according to career goals in consultation with an advisor. New majors and minors must take the placement audition on the advising day at the beginning of each semester and/or designated days during each semester. It is mandatory that students consult with their advisor on a semester basis and maintain a grade point average of 2.0.
